Catalog description
This course explores A.C. and D.C. circuits through a rigorous and comprehensive math-based analysis of circuits constructed from resistors, capacitors, and inductors. Standard methods of analysis such as: i) Kirchhoffs rules; ii) node voltages; iii) equivalent resistance, capacitance, and inductance; and iv) Thevenin\2019s and Norton\2019s theorems are introduced. Strong emphasis is placed on the application of these methods toward the analysis of analog circuits.
